Output 5666d8fd40a25a75c0c5bc37959b5e852dd566135354cb3498acbc6660c14914:0

value
381940052
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a2ec83735575d603bdc848e6bab47646c98eabd OP_EQUAL
address
M8q12ppRLxEJ3WW3mJtwR3DXxyAdwmJqpY
transaction
5666d8fd40a25a75c0c5bc37959b5e852dd566135354cb3498acbc6660c14914
spent
true